技术文摘
机器解读大数据的奥秘:聚类算法全面剖析
在当今数字化时代,大数据的重要性日益凸显。而机器解读大数据的能力成为了关键,其中聚类算法更是发挥着举足轻重的作用。
聚类算法是一种无监督学习方法,旨在将数据集中相似的数据点归为同一类簇,而将不同的类簇区分开来。它能够从海量的数据中自动发现潜在的模式和结构,为数据分析和决策提供有力支持。
聚类算法具有多种类型,如 K-Means 算法、层次聚类算法和密度聚类算法等。K-Means 算法是最为常见的一种,其通过随机选择初始聚类中心,然后不断迭代调整,使得数据点到所属聚类中心的距离之和最小,从而实现数据的分类。层次聚类算法则是通过构建树形结构来逐步合并或分裂类簇,能够清晰地展示数据的层次关系。密度聚类算法则适用于发现任意形状的类簇,对于处理具有噪声和异常值的数据表现出色。
聚类算法在众多领域都有着广泛的应用。在市场营销中,企业可以利用聚类算法对客户进行细分,根据客户的特征和行为将其分为不同的群体,从而制定更具针对性的营销策略。在医疗领域,聚类算法可以帮助医生对疾病进行分类,发现疾病的潜在模式,为诊断和治疗提供参考。在图像处理中,聚类算法能够用于图像分割,将图像中的像素按照相似性进行分组,便于后续的处理和分析。
然而,聚类算法也并非完美无缺。其性能在很大程度上取决于数据的特征和分布,以及算法参数的选择。如果数据存在噪声、缺失值或异常值,可能会影响聚类的效果。不同的聚类算法在不同的应用场景中表现各异,需要根据具体问题进行选择和优化。
为了充分发挥聚类算法在解读大数据中的作用,我们需要深入理解数据的特点和需求,选择合适的算法,并对算法进行适当的调整和优化。结合其他数据分析技术和领域知识,能够更好地挖掘数据中的价值,为解决实际问题提供有力的支持。
聚类算法作为机器解读大数据的有力工具,为我们揭示了数据背后的奥秘。通过不断的研究和创新,相信聚类算法在未来的大数据分析中将发挥更加重要的作用,为各个领域带来更多的突破和发展。